The country music world is reeling after the sudden confirmation of a high-profile split, but the couple at the center of the storm is rewriting the rules on how to handle a heartbreak.
Just weeks after Jelly Roll, 41, filed for divorce from his wife of ten years, Bunnie Xo, the pair have broken their silence. In a series of candid revelations, they are debunking rumors of cheating while confirming the shocking reality: despite the legal separation, they are still planning to have a baby together.
The Breaking Point
The split, which caught many fans off guard, was finalized in court documents filed on May 18, 2026. According to Bunnie Xo, whose real name is Alisa DeFord, the end of their decade-long marriage didn’t come from a long-term plan, but a heated, impulsive moment.
Speaking on her Dumb Blonde podcast, she explained that tensions had been building for months as the pair struggled with communication. During a disagreement on Mother’s Day, Bunnie admitted she reached her limit and told her husband to “file the f—ing divorce papers.” While she says the comment was made in the heat of the moment, Jelly Roll followed through with the filing.
“Was I blindsided? And was this divorce mutual? No, it was not mutual,” she said on her podcast. “Even though I told him to file the divorce papers, I was speaking out of anger and just frustration.”
A New Chapter For “Daddy Roll”
While the legal dissolution of the marriage is underway, the couple remains committed to an unconventional post-divorce life. Bunnie Xo recently confirmed that the singer—who has undergone a significant physical and health transformation recently—has already returned to the dating scene.
“He’s all hopped up on testosterone, let me tell you. He’s even started dating,” she shared, adding that she is supportive of his new chapter. “Daddy Roll is probably in his finest season… His DMs are open.”
What We Know
The Filing: Jelly Roll filed for divorce in Tennessee on May 18, 2026, citing irreconcilable differences.
The Separation Date: Official documents list May 9, 2026, as the date of separation.
Infidelity Denied: Both parties have explicitly denied that cheating caused the split.
Co-Parenting & IVF: The former couple has publicly committed to moving forward with their plans to have a child together via IVF.
Public Address: Jelly Roll told fans at a June 18 concert that “nobody cheated on nobody” and reaffirmed that Bunnie remains his “best friend.”
